Output 8871dddbff413d26761897116b63de319c6be6866619bb7bf2b5c3d98e9e88ea:23

value
13186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cdf34056fbd097050af980140e603451832df18814877f7651b3c2da48e988c7
address
ltc1pehe5q4hm6zts2zhesq2qucp52xpjmuvgzjrh7aj3k0pd5j8f3rrs74edkd
transaction
8871dddbff413d26761897116b63de319c6be6866619bb7bf2b5c3d98e9e88ea
spent
true